Optimal Pooling in Taylor Rule Estimation with Multiple-Horizon Forecast Panels
Edward Herbst and Karen Page
Abstract:
Multiple-horizon forecast panels are increasingly used to infer perceived monetary policy rules, but inference depends on how coefficients are pooled across forecasters, dates, and horizons. We treat this pooling structure as the object of inference. In a participant-date-horizon Taylor-rule regression model, we compare pooling patterns using Bayesian marginal likelihoods, applying the framework to the Blue Chip Financial Forecasts, Survey of Professional Forecasters, and the Summary of Economic Projections. The preferred specifications place much of the systematic variation in policy-rate forecasts in intercepts that vary across forecast horizons and survey dates. Evidence of "changing perceptions" of monetary policy via economically meaningful time-varying response coefficients is weak overall.
